The Engineered Anatomy of a 12-Inch Mattress
At its core, a high-quality 12-inch mattress is a system of specialized layers, each with a distinct function. The surface often begins with a breathable, premium knit fabric, which provides a soft touch and aids in temperature regulation. Beneath this, a gel-infused memory foam comfort layer conforms to the body’s contours. This layer is crucial for pressure relief, a factor widely discussed in sleep communities. As noted in a Wikipedia entry on memory foam, originally developed by NASA, this material is celebrated for its ability to distribute weight and reduce pressure points, leading to more comfortable sleep.
Supporting this comfort layer is typically a transitional foam that prevents the sinking sensation and adds resilience. The foundational support comes from a core of independent pocket springs. Each spring, often encased in its own fabric pocket, moves independently. This design is key for minimizing motion transfer—a boon for couples—and for providing targeted, ergonomic support that follows the body’s natural alignment.
Advanced Support Systems and Durability Features
The support system extends beyond the spring unit. A critical feature in modern mattresses is reinforced edge support. This is often achieved through higher-gauge coils on the perimeter or dense foam rails, which prevent the mattress from sagging at the edges. This not only increases the usable sleep surface but also makes getting in and out of bed easier and safer, especially for older adults.
Durability is engineered from the bottom up. The base layer is constructed from high-density, durable materials that act as a stable foundation for the entire mattress structure. Furthermore, contemporary mattresses incorporate flame-retardant barriers that meet or exceed federal safety standards without the use of harmful chemicals. Why a 12-Inch Profile is the Ideal Compromise
The 12-inch height represents a versatile sweet spot in mattress design. It is substantial enough to accommodate the necessary comfort and support layers for most sleepers, yet it remains compatible with most standard bed frames, foundations, and adjustable bases. This profile is neither too high for easy access nor too thin to provide adequate support, making it a universally practical choice. Maximizing Your Investment: Setup, Care, and Long-Term Value
Modern mattresses, like the popular 12-inch compressible models, are designed for convenience. They often arrive in a compact, vacuum-sealed box, making transportation and setup in any room effortless. Once unboxed, the mattress requires a full 24-48 hours to expand and off-gas completely, a process where volatile organic compounds (VOCs) dissipate, as explained in Wikipedia’s overview of off-gassing.
Maintenance is straightforward: regular rotating (not flipping, for one-sided designs) helps ensure even wear, and most removable covers are spot-cleanable.
